I have had some issues with Robert Oster inks and hard starts. In particular, they don’t work well in my Lamy 2000 fine nib and Pilot Prera medium nib pens, whereas a Pilot Iroshizuku ink I bought recently seems to flow a lot better. It’s a shame, because I do like the colours; I might try them in my Kaweco sport pen (which has a wetter medium nib) and see if they flow better.
The TOTP feature in Bitwarden works, if you paste in the whole otpauth:// URI to Bitwarden’s Authenticator Key (TOTP) field. The URL specifies that the hashing algorithm should be SHA256. If you just import the secret= value into Authy, it probably defaults to using the SHA-1 algorithm, which may be why the codes generated by Authy don’t work.
SHA256 is more secure than SHA-1, which I guess is why Lemmy has chosen to use it for its 2FA feature.
